The name Melina is associated with several name day observances globally. These traditional celebratory dates include January 9 in the United States, May 5 in Finland, and two separate dates in Greece on both September 16 and October 29.
Melina Origin History and Mood
Melina is a globally recognized feminine name, enjoying particular popularity in the United States and Mediterranean regions, especially Greece, where it has deep historical roots. The name originates from Greek, often associated with the word for “honey,” symbolizing sweetness and grace. Historically, it has maintained consistent usage, reflecting cultural links throughout Southern Europe.
